Recently Ms Gretta from The International School @ ParkCity (ISP) was nominated by a friend to do the Ice Bucket Challenge in order to raise awareness for an illness called ALS. What better way to “break the ice” with her new class then to ask them to help? As you can imagine they were very keen...how often do you get the chance to throw icy water over your teacher? They played their part with great enthusiasm.
